Climate
| Month | Rain (in) | Snow (in) | Temp (°F) |
|---|---|---|---|
| Jan | 3 | 5 | 27 |
| Feb | 2 | 4 | 29 |
| Mar | 3 | 3 | 39 |
| Apr | 4 | 0 | 51 |
| May | 5 | 0 | 61 |
| Jun | 4 | 0 | 70 |
| Jul | 4 | 0 | 73 |
| Aug | 3 | 0 | 72 |
| Sep | 3 | 0 | 65 |
| Oct | 3 | 0 | 53 |
| Nov | 3 | 0 | 42 |
| Dec | 3 | 3 | 30 |
